## Tuning

The receipt mailer (Almsgate) batches donation receipts and sends through the Thornquay relay. On-call: if the queue backs up, resist the urge to crank batch size — the relay rate-limits per connection, and bigger batches just mean bigger retries. Scale worker count first, then shorten the flush interval. Dedupe window must stay longer than the retry horizon or donors get duplicate receipts, which generates tickets. All knobs live in one place and are read at worker start. Current production values follow.

tuning table, kajop-yafof:
QUOTAS = {
    "wenath": 10,
    "ulaael": 5,
}

## Building Access — Spares Room (Hullbrook Annex)

Contractors: the spare hardware room is down the east corridor on the ground floor, third door on the left. Sign in at the front desk first and grab a visitor lanyard. Anything you take out, jot it in the blue logbook — yes, even the little stuff. The door self-locks, so don't wedge it. To get in, punch in the code below.

staff pass of hagug-taguf = bdg-HJ-9

# Flaky Integration Tests — Ledgerline Payments

If you see intermittent failures in the Ledgerline integration suite, please do not simply retry until green; we track flake rates for the weekly eng sync and silent retries skew the data. First, check the flake dashboard to see if the failing case is already tagged. If it is new, file a ticket with the seed and run link, then notify the payments reliability rotation.

escalation mailbox, kajop-haweg: fraael_frawyn@nelvrosys.internal

Plugin authors consuming the Lotply v2 feed saw values between -3 and -41 for roughly eleven minutes. The aggregator rehydrated from a checkpoint written during a sensor firmware rollout, double-subtracting exits. Plugins that clamped values to zero were unaffected; those computing deltas emitted bad alerts. The fix shipped at 14:33 with checkpoint validation enabled. The corrected build's trace token is recorded immediately below.

build token for kahap-kagef: htk21_72c3f5c849032e1954b31

**Handover: Chip Reader Rig (Fennridge Marathon)**

The trackside reader syncs split times to the Lapstone server every 20 seconds. If it drops offline, power-cycle the mat controller first. The maintenance console locks after three failed logins; to unlock it, enter the recovery passphrase listed below.

recovery phrase for fahog-yahif: wenael-fraox